Arrest of 2 Charleroi youths suspected of links to Iraq suicide attack

2 youths in their twenties from Charleroi were arrested mid-June on suspicion of being linked to a suicide attack in Iraq, in which a Belgian suicide bomber died, reported RTL-TVi on Friday. The federal prosecutor confirms that both men appeared before Charleroi Council Chamber on Monday and that the arrest warrant was confirmed. The investigation is led by 2 investigating judges in the Hainaut region. The suicide attack took place at a border checkpoint between Iraq and Jordan last April 25th. Three suicide bombers blew up several vehicles. Four people died in the attack which was claimed by Islamic State.

The federal prosecutor opened an investigation which led to the arrest of the 2 youths. They were charged with involvement with a terrorist group. They allegedly helped the Belgian suicide bomber involved in the attack.
